Kendrick Lamar Surpasses 50 Billion Spotify Streams


Kendrick Lamar has reached one other historic benchmark in his profession, formally crossing 50 billion whole streams on Spotify. With this feat, he turns into solely the 14th artist in historical past to hit that quantity and simply the fifth rapper to take action, becoming a member of Travis Scott, Eminem, Kanye West, and his long-standing rival, Drake.

What makes this achievement much more exceptional is how effectively Lamar reached it. He did so with solely 251 credited songs, fewer than any of the opposite rappers who share the milestone. The replace arrives shortly after one other accomplishment, when his 2017 basic Damn handed 10 billion streams earlier this month.

Across his catalog, Lamar has launched six full-length albums: Section.80, Good Kid, M.A.A.D City, To Pimp a Butterfly, Damn, Mr. Morale & the Big Steppers, and GNX. Tracks that proceed to dominate Spotify embody “luther,” “All The Stars,” “Not Like Us,” and “Money Trees.” Each has performed a component in protecting his music on the forefront of world hip hop conversations.
